Many people are unaware that until the 1960s, it was relatively uncommon for men to wear a wedding ring. Before that, if a man wore a simple band on his finger, it was merely a fashion statement or a personal keepsake. Today, mens wedding bands tend to be subtle and less showy than typical fashion rings, and are a great style of ring for those looking to experiment with jewellery for the first time. Signet rings are large, bold and showy. They were originally used by noble families to press into the wax seals of important documents as a means of identification. Today, signet rings typically come with either a flat face for personal engravings, or feature bold motifs and designs, and are usually made from gold.

Which Finger is Best? In theory, you can wear any type of ring on any finger you like. It’s all purely a matter of personal taste. With that being said, there are a few practical (and traditional) considerations to make when it comes to deciding which finger you’ll choose for your rings: Yes, a pinky finger ring was a favourite of The Godfather, but that doesn’t make it a bad choice. The great thing about wearing a ring on your pinky is that it doesn’t have any underlying traditional meaning. It’s also a good choice for “beginners” to the world of men’s jewellery, as it should feel less conspicuous and won’t get in the way when you’re using your hands.
